NEW DELHI, Sept 30 (Bernama) -- Maldives President Mohamed Muizzu has appointed Abdulla Khaleel as the country's new foreign minister in a cabinet reshuffle.
Abdulla earlier held the portfolio of health, which will now be managed by new Health Minister Abdulla Nazim Ibrahim, according to a statement issued by the president's office.
The outgoing foreign minister, Moosa Zameer, has been named the finance minister.
Moosa replaces Mohamed Shafeeq, who resigned on Monday.
